The Current Reality: Las Vegas Employment Market Trends (Late 2025)
The most crucial factor influencing the job search in Las Vegas is the state of the local labor market. Recent data paints a challenging picture, directly contradicting the city's image of endless prosperity.
Fact 1: The Unemployment Rate is Alarmingly High
Las Vegas is currently grappling with one of the highest unemployment rates in the United States, hovering between 5.9% and 6.2%, which is notably above the national average. Reports from July and August 2025 indicated that the metropolitan area's unemployment rate was consistently ranked among the highest in the country. This trend is a clear indicator of a tight job market where competition for every opening is fierce.
Fact 2: The Core Industry is Under Pressure
The city's primary economic engine, the Leisure and Hospitality sector, is experiencing weakness. This softness in the tourism industry has directly weakened local consumption and, consequently, employment. The crucial "multiplier effect" that historically drove job creation across various sectors from the casino floor is now significantly diminished. For job seekers, this means relying solely on entry-level casino or hotel jobs is a riskier strategy than in previous years.
High-Demand Sectors Beyond the Casino Floor
Despite the overall market pressure, Las Vegas is diversifying its economy, creating substantial opportunities in non-traditional, high-paying fields. Focusing on these industries can significantly improve your chances of securing a stable, well-compensated role.
Fact 3: High-Paying Tech and Professional Roles are Booming
The demand for skilled professionals outside of gaming is robust. Job boards frequently list high-salary opportunities in technical and corporate fields. These roles offer stability and excellent compensation, often with a higher quality of life than shift work on the Strip.
- Technology & Engineering: Positions for Programmers (程序员), Software Developers (软件开发者), and various types of Engineers (工程师) are in high demand.
- Finance & Management: Skilled Accountants (会计), especially those proficient in software like Quickbooks, and experienced Managers (经理) are sought after by local businesses.
- Healthcare: The growing population drives constant demand for medical professionals, including Nurses (护士) and dental office staff like Front Desk Assistants.
- Energy & Government: Stable employment can be found in the Energy industry and various Government jobs within the city and state of Nevada.
Fact 4: Logistics and E-commerce Support the City
As a major hub in the Southwestern US, Las Vegas's Logistics and Supply Chain sectors are expanding rapidly. This growth creates numerous opportunities in roles that support the movement of goods and e-commerce operations.
- Warehouse and Logistics: Openings in Warehouse Logistics (仓库物流) and fulfillment centers are plentiful.
- Transportation: There is a consistent need for Drivers (司机), especially those involved in moving, delivery, and courier services.
The Hospitality Powerhouse: Top Employers and Key Roles
While the market is challenging, the sheer volume of the Casino and Hotel industry means it remains the single largest source of employment. Several major entities are continually recruiting, including new resorts and established giants.
Fact 5: New and Established Resorts Are Actively Recruiting
Major hospitality entities are continuously posting openings, from entry-level to management. Job seekers should monitor the official career pages of these top employers:
- New Openings: Fontainebleau Las Vegas is a dazzling new casino resort actively seeking team members to deliver elevated, memorable experiences.
- Established Giants: Companies like Wynn Resorts, Westgate Las Vegas Resort & Casino, SAHARA Las Vegas, and Durango Casino and Resort (part of the Station Casinos family) consistently recruit for various roles.
Fact 6: Essential Casino and Hotel Roles
Focusing on specific, high-turnover or essential roles can increase your chances of being hired quickly:
- Security: Security Officers are vital for patron safety and are a regularly posted opening at places like Wynn Resorts.
- Cash Handling: Casino Cage Cashier roles, responsible for chips, tickets, cash, and checks, are core to the gaming operation.
- Service Roles: General hospitality jobs, including those in Food & Beverage, Housekeeping, and Front Desk, are always available, especially at large resorts like Westgate.
Leveraging 2025 Events and Local Resources
A successful job search in Las Vegas requires leveraging the city's unique event calendar and tapping into community-specific resources.
Fact 7: Use Major Events to Find Temporary and Contract Work
Las Vegas is the world's premier convention city, and its packed 2025 event schedule generates a massive number of temporary and contract positions that can lead to permanent roles.
- Trade Shows: Key events like the Consumer Electronics Show (CES 2025) in January, the ASD consumer goods show, and the AAPEX auto parts exhibition require thousands of temporary staff for setup, security, catering, and booth assistance.
- City Development: Plans for 2025 include strengthening community building and sustainable development, alongside improvements to the Public Transportation System. These initiatives will create jobs in construction, planning, and public service.
